> > Here is a good one:
> > create or replace directory bdump as
> > '/oracle/admin/o9i/bdump' / grant read on directory bdump to
> > public / create table alert_log_ext ( line varchar2(2000) )
> > organization external ( type oracle_loader default directory
> > bdump access parameters
> > (
> > records delimited by newline
> > nobadfile nologfile nodiscardfile
> > fields (line char(132)
> > )
> > )
> > location('alert_o9i.log') )
> > reject limit unlimited
> > /
> >
> > You can now write a PL/SQL or Java procedure to parse
> > alert_log_ext table if your heart so desires. There is only
> > one problem: this doesn't work if you don't have 9iR2.
